Features

A complete practice stack, module by module.

Core accounting
Unlimited companies per firm, each with its own books and financial year
Tally-style chart of accounts: 28 pre-seeded primary and sub-groups
Payment, receipt, contra, journal, sales, purchase, credit and debit note vouchers
Strict double-entry validation - a voucher cannot be saved out of balance
Day book, ledger statement with running balance, and account confirmation
Trial balance, profit & loss, balance sheet and cash-flow summary
Period locking to protect finalised books, and full edit history
CSV export of every report
Practice management
Client master with PAN, GSTIN, TAN, entity type and relationship partner
Task assignment with preparer and reviewer, priority and due date
Kanban board and list views, filtered by staff, client or compliance type
Time logging against tasks, with billable and non-billable classification
Compliance calendar generated from 18 statutory due-date templates
Automatic task creation for the coming period from calendar templates
Document vault per client and per task
Taxation and e-filing
ITR computation under the new and old regimes with side-by-side comparison
Section 87A rebate, surcharge with marginal relief, health & education cess
Interest under sections 234A, 234B and 234C
GSTR-1 and GSTR-3B built directly from posted sales and purchase vouchers
B2B, B2CL, B2CS and HSN summary sections in portal-compatible JSON
TDS deduction register by section, challan mapping and 24Q/26Q preparation
Text-format TDS statement for FVU validation before upload
Pluggable GSP adapter so API filing can be switched on with credentials
Administration and security
Five roles: superadmin, firm admin, manager, staff and client
Mandatory email verification by link and one-time password
Password hashing with bcrypt, rate limiting and account lockout
CSRF protection on every state-changing request
Prepared statements throughout - no string-built SQL
Complete activity audit trail with IP and user agent
Browser-based SMTP configuration with a test-send button
